:cry: ....somebody tell me some signs for a good motor, i can use one from a guy who has 3 of them .... i was planning on using the 92-93 tsi awd 4g63(turbo)...pretty much same as my stock one that blew.....how can you tell if the motor is still good if its not in a car, this mtor is on his garage floor....he took it outta his body to drop in his cyclone j-spec engine...and seein mine is wasted i need one quick, and wondering if i can tell if this engine is any good....please type up a checklist to see if the motor is good....because if its not then i gotta hunt down an other one....:dsm:
 
Do a compression and leakdown test on it if you can get it to crank over a few times. I would question someone who took out a "good" engine to put in the same "good" engine. They are the samething for the most part and he didnt get any advantages other than maybe less miles. seems fishey to me.

You still haven't explained why you would honestly want to swap in another engine if yours is perfectly fine? If yours is failing you should just do a leakdown test on yours and see what is failing and then determine if you want to repair it or not. Thats my imput tho.

Otherwise you can just do a leakdown test and just pull the head and check the piston heads and condition of those. Since it's ON THE FLOOR IN A GARAGE I honestly say jerk the head and look at the pistons then consider just checkin out the head also. Possibly remove the pan and check it for fragments of metal?
 
oo sorry, my motor is junk.....i lost the timing belt at 4800-5000rpm's ...say goodbye to that head...i spent 800 on a head job ...and still no compression so i take it my bottom end is gone too...so to save $$$ im gonnahave to swap 'em..., but i wanna know if i can tell if this motor on the guys floor is still good
